West Road, Charlestown, Temporary Prohibition of Use
What is happening?
FIFE COUNCIL
THE FIFE COUNCIL
(C7 & WEST ROAD, CHARLESTOWN)
(TEMPORARY PROHIBITION OF USE)
ORDER 2025
Fife Council has made an Order under the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984 prohibiting the use by vehicular traffic of C7 and West Rd (from The Cairns to A985).
The Order is to allow carriageway resurfacing works to be carried out in safety and will be operational from 29/09/25 to 10/10/25 or until earlier completion of the works. The alternative route for through traffic will be via A985, Dunfermline Rd, Promenade, Main Rd and West Rd. Access for emergency service vehicles will be maintained on site with traffic marshals. Access for residents will be indicated by signage on site.
